Philippine history and government : through the years / Francisco M. Zulueta and Abriel M. Nebres.

By: Zulueta, Francisco MContributor(s): Nebres, Abriel MMaterial type: TextTextPublisher: Mandaluyong City : National Book Store, c2003Description: 347 pagesContent type: text Media type: unmediated Carrier type: volumeISBN: 9710863444 [newsprint]Subject(s): History -- Philippines
Contents:
Contents: Chapter 1 The land and the people -- Chapter 2 The pre-spanish civilization -- Chapter 3 Assimilation of the Philippines into the Spanish rule -- Chapter 4 The Philippines under the Spanish colonial regime -- Chapter 5 Opposition against the oppressive Spanish sovereignty -- Chapter 6 The reform movement and the Katipunan -- Chapter 7 The Philippine revolution -- Chapter 8 The revolution continued with the coming of the Americans -- Chapter 9 The malolos republic -- Chapter 10 The Filipino-American animosity -- Chapter 11 The issue on religion -- Chapter 12 The Philippines under the American rule -- Chapter 13 The Philippines under the Japanese occupation -- Chapter 14 The liberation of the Philippines -- Chapter 15 The republic of the Philippines as a sovereign nation -- Chapter 16 Martial law and the new society -- Chapter 17 Restoration of democracy and political transformation -- Chapter 18 Craft and corruption: its nature and origin.
